Indian Postal department use Postal Index Number(PIN) or Pincode for post office numbering. PIN code of Rama B.O (457661) is a 6 digit code is used to find out delivery Post Offices in district in India. The PIN codes are divided in 9 zones. The first digit "4" represents the region i.e. Madhya Pradesh The second digit "5" represents the sub-region i.e. Indore, and the third digit "7" represents the district of that region i.e. Ratlam.
